Safari WebArchiver 使用教程
项目介绍
Safari WebArchiver 是一个开源项目,旨在帮助用户将网页内容保存为 Safari 的 .webarchive
格式。这种格式可以保留网页的完整内容,包括文本、图片、样式和链接等。该项目由 alexwlchan 开发,托管在 GitHub 上,适用于需要离线查看或备份网页内容的用户。
项目快速启动
安装
首先,确保你已经安装了 Python 环境。然后,通过以下命令安装 Safari WebArchiver:
pip install safari-webarchiver
使用
安装完成后,你可以使用以下命令将网页保存为 .webarchive
文件:
webarchiver save <URL> <output_file.webarchive>
例如,保存百度首页:
webarchiver save https://www.baidu.com baidu.webarchive
应用案例和最佳实践
应用案例
- 离线阅读:将经常访问的网页保存为
.webarchive
格式,以便在没有网络的情况下阅读。 - 网页备份:对于重要的网页内容,可以使用 Safari WebArchiver 进行备份,以防原网页内容丢失或变更。
最佳实践
- 定期备份:对于经常更新的网页,建议定期使用 Safari WebArchiver 进行备份,以保持内容的最新状态。
- 批量处理:可以使用脚本批量处理多个网页,提高效率。
典型生态项目
WebScrapBook
WebScrapBook 是一个用于网页存档和笔记的开源工具,可以与 Safari WebArchiver 结合使用,提供更强大的网页存档和整理功能。
Mozilla Archive Format
Mozilla Archive Format 是一个可以将网页保存为 MHT 格式的插件,适用于 Firefox 浏览器。虽然与 Safari WebArchiver 功能不同,但都是用于网页存档的工具。
通过以上内容,你可以快速了解并使用 Safari WebArchiver 项目,结合其他生态项目,实现更高效的网页存档和管理。
创作声明:本文部分内容由AI辅助生成(AIGC),仅供参考